Unigo, a popular college research portal, recently ranked the nation’s brainiest colleges, according to students’ perceptions.
Students gave the astute awards to:
10. Grinnell College (Iowa)
9. Sarah Lawrence College (Manhattan)
8. Hampshire College (Massachusetts)
7. Pitzer College (California)
6. Bennington College (Vermont)
5. Swarthmore College (Pennsylvania)
4. Whitman College (Washington)
3. University of Chicago (Illinois)
2. Wabash College (Indiana)
1. Reed College (Oregon)
